## Artifact Signing — SDK Parity Notes (Weekly Sync)

Kestrel SDK for Android reached parity with the Swift client this sprint: offline queueing, batched telemetry, and retry semantics now match. Both SDKs ship as signed artifacts from the same pipeline. Remaining gap: background sync throttling, targeted next sprint. Verify both release bundles before tagging. Both artifacts validate against the shared signing key below.

signing key of kawig-fafog = bky19_6Fypv1qws7J8qJtaYjX

// Support note: this client queries the Pinemarsh health-check endpoint that
// sits behind the Ostrander load balancer. The LB marks a node unhealthy
// after three consecutive failures, so a single 503 here is not actionable.
// Always check two consecutive polls before escalating to on-call.
// Authentication against the internal status API uses the key below.

gateway credential: qvz23-XSZTNBjrucz4Q49XMT1TuVw

Release checklist — Garagely occupancy feed, step 7: Before you flip the flag, sanity-check that the Westbrook Deck feed isn't reporting negative stalls again (it did last Tuesday, fun times). Confirm the poller backoff is set to 30s, not 3s, or the gateway will rate-limit us by lunch. If counts look sane for ten minutes, mark the step done. Paste the build token from the deploy job right under this line.

build token for tawif-bahip: htk31_68bba16e1afabfef4ecc69408c06f16

## 3.8.0 — Changed defaults in Mapforge tile cache

Heads up, on-call folks: the Mapforge cache layer now evicts by LRU instead of TTL-only, and the default memory ceiling doubled. Cold-start warmup is also on by default, so expect a brief CPU spike after restarts — that's normal, don't page anyone. Stale-while-revalidate is enabled for zoom levels 0–8. After upgrading, nodes pick up the new defaults shown here:

config for kajof-fahif:
[druael]
port = 9000
region = east-4
host = druael.paliqlabs.internal
timeout_ms = 2000
retries = 2